LOCATION
Weyhill is a village approximately 3 miles west of Andover. Within the village there is a church, pub (The Weyhill Fair), Indian restaurant (The Pink Olive), a historic fairground which has a number of craft studios and a tea room, local petrol station with a convenience store as well as a well-regarded farm shop. There are excellent road links onto the A303 via both Andover and Thruxton giving access to London and The West Country.
